hi folks - suppose i shouldn't really be here as i only have have a tdi owned since new[2000]. Only found the rust by accident while i was leaning on car. As i've had several minor spray jobs done by independants i thought lets have a looky. Removed the strip and rubber seal to reveal the weld. For a decent job the whole length of the roof rails need grinding[labour intensive]. I have three areas on the passenger side and four on the drivers. The rust will return very quickly as water can sit under the rubber. regards

well I did report mine when it had just started showing, It looked like a small repair to a stone chip rather than rust but you could see the original paint had not been broken. If you leave the rust to break through then they can claim its a chip that hasn`t been treated in time.
 
Anyone in dispute with audi dealerships could ask for the strip to be removed in their presence. The rust starts at the weld and creaps up. Can't see how a stone could damage the weld. On my car there's a few more problem areas that only appear with the rails removed. regards
